Guest Report: Neighborhood Stabilization Officer – Ketosha Harris
Currently assisting with Northside tornado recovery in collaboration with FEMA.
Derelict Vehicle Removal:
Towing to resume in 2–3 weeks (backlog due to current auction).
Cars prioritized by number of violations and safety issues.
Reporting Tips:
Call in all nuisance/criminal activity to establish a paper trail.
Major disturbances (3–4 reports) are more likely to result in city action.
Empty or abandoned homes are routed to the Building Division.
